#2EDCD9 Color
#2EDCD9 is rgb(46, 220, 217) in RGB, hsl(179, 71%, 52%) in HSL, and about cmyk(79%, 0%, 1%, 14%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Dark Turquoise (#00CED1), clearly related but distinguishable side by side at ΔE 5.72. Black text is the more readable choice on this background.

#2EDCD9 Channel Values
How #2EDCD9 bre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 46 · G 220 · B 217 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 179° · S 71% · L 52%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 179° · S 79% · V 86%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 79% · M 0% · Y 1% · K 14%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 1.7:1 vs white · 12.36: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|

#2EDCD9 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#2EDCD9?
#2EDCD9 is a mid-tone teal — rgb(46, 220, 217) in RGB and hsl(179, 71%, 52%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Dark Turquoise (#00CED1), which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side at a CIE76 distance of 5.72.
What is the RGB value of #2EDCD9?
#2EDCD9 is rgb(46, 220, 217) — red 46, green 220, and blue 217 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#2EDCD9?
#2EDCD9 converts to approximately cmyk(79%, 0%, 1%, 14%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#2EDCD9 be black or white?
Black text is the more readable choice. #2EDCD9 scores 1.7:1 against white and 12.36: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#2EDCD9 as a CSS color keyword?
No. #2EDCD9 is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is darkturquoise (#00CED1) at a CIE76 distance of 5.72, which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side.
